Key Responsibilities
- Oversee daily operations of dairy farm management, ensuring optimal performance and productivity.
- Implement and monitor animal health and nutrition programs, ensuring compliance with industry standards.
- Manage the breeding and milking processes to maximize milk yield and quality.
- Ensure all safety and environmental regulations are adhered to, maintaining a safe working environment.
- Supervise and train farm staff, fostering a culture of teamwork and accountability.
- Maintain accurate records of production, feed usage, and herd health to facilitate reporting and analysis.
Requirements
- Qualification: Degree or diploma in Animal Science, Agriculture, or a related field.
- Experience: Minimum of 5 years in a dairy management role, with proven leadership skills.
- Skills: Strong understanding of dairy technology and herd management practices.
- Personal Traits: Excellent problem-solving abilities and effective communication skills.
